From Briarcrest
"Many of you may already be aware of an article that was published in today’s edition of USA Today. In this article, reporter Josh Peter claims to have interviewed three former Briarcrest students who have alleged inappropriate personal conduct by Hugh Freeze during his time at Briarcrest from 1992 to 2005. We have personally spoken to all former heads of school and many other former administrators who all say that they are unaware of any allegations against Coach Freeze regarding inappropriate personal conduct during his tenure at Briarcrest. It is important for everyone to understand that Briarcrest will always take any such allegations seriously and deal with them appropriately."
